既存のBuildProvider

public class ExistingBuildProvider
extends Object implements IBuildProvider

java.lang.Object
com.android.tradefed.build.ExistingBuildProvider


構築済みのIBuildInfoを返すIBuildProvider

まとめ

パブリック コンストラクター

ExistingBuildProvider ( IBuildInfo buildInfo, IBuildProvider parentProvider)

ExistingBuildProviderを作成します。

公開メソッド

void buildNotTested ( IBuildInfo info)

指定されたビルドを未テストとしてマークします。

void cleanUp ( IBuildInfo info)

一時ビルド ファイルをクリーンアップします。

IBuildInfo getBuild ()

テスト対象ビルドのデータを取得します。

パブリック コンストラクター

既存のBuildProvider

public ExistingBuildProvider (IBuildInfo buildInfo, 
                IBuildProvider parentProvider)

ExistingBuildProviderを作成します。

パラメーター
buildInfo IBuildInfo : 提供する既存のビルド

parentProvider IBuildProvider : IBuildInfoを作成した元のIBuildProvider IBuildProvider#buildNotTested(IBuildInfo)イベントを渡す必要がありました。

公開メソッド

buildNotTested

public void buildNotTested (IBuildInfo info)

指定されたビルドを未テストとしてマークします。

環境の問題により、TradeFederation がビルドのテストを完了できなかった場合に呼び出されます。

パラメーター
info IBuildInfo : リセットするIBuildInfo

掃除

public void cleanUp (IBuildInfo info)

一時ビルド ファイルをクリーンアップします。

パラメーター
info IBuildInfo

getBuild

public IBuildInfo getBuild ()

テスト対象ビルドのデータを取得します。

戻り値
IBuildInfoテスト対象のビルドのIBuildInfo 、またはテストに使用できるビルドがない場合はnull

スロー
BuildRetrievalError